I was scrolling through the headlines with my afternoon coffee when I stumbled onto the story of KJ Muldoon. If you missed it, you have to check out this video report from ABC News. KJ spent the first YEAR of his life at the Children’s Hospital of Philadelphia, but he’s finally home—thanks to a groundbreaking gene-editing therapy.
